Job Summary:
We are seeking a dedicated Senior Care Assistant to join our team at a care home in providing high-quality care to elderly residents. The ideal candidate will have a passion for senior care, strong leadership skills, and the ability to supervise and communicate effectively.
Responsibilities:
- Review individual care plans for residents in line with their specific needs
- Oversee and coordinate the daily activities of residents
- Provide personal care assistance such as bathing, dressing, and feeding
- Monitor and administer medication as prescribed
- Communicate effectively with residents, families, and healthcare professionals
- Drive resident well-being by promoting independence and dignity
- Supervise care staff members and provide guidance when needed
Experience:
- Proven experience in senior care within a care home setting
- Ability to use IT systems for record keeping and communication purposes
- Strong communication skills to interact with residents, families, and colleagues effectively
- Demonstrated ability in supervising staff and providing leadership in a care environment
